ZF 3312207001 - Thermostat Valve 60°C
The ZF 3312207001 Thermostat Valve is a high-quality, reliable component designed for marine and industrial cooling systems. With a precise activation temperature of 60°C, it ensures optimal engine and system performance by regulating coolant flow. This thermostat valve plays a crucial role in maintaining consistent operating temperatures, preventing overheating, and ensuring efficient energy use. The valve is built to withstand demanding conditions and is ideal for use in marine environments where exposure to saltwater and harsh elements is common. Its durable construction and reliable operation make it an essential component for vessels requiring effective temperature control in cooling systems.

Specifications:
- Activation Temperature: 60°C (±2°C)
- Material: Corrosion-resistant brass or stainless steel
- Working Pressure: 2.0 bar (max)
- Temperature Range: -20°C to +90°C
- Flow Capacity: 50-100 L/min depending on system configuration
- Dimensions: 72mm x 45mm x 40mm (L x W x H)
- Weight: 0.35 kg
- Mounting Type: Flanged with 1" (25mm) bolt hole spacing for secure installation
- Sealing Material: High-temperature resistant rubber seals
- Electrical Connectivity: N/A (mechanical design, no electrical components)
- Certifications: CE, RoHS compliant, ISO 9001 quality standard
- Compatibility: Suitable for various marine engines, industrial equipment, and cooling systems requiring reliable temperature control
- Operating Medium: Compatible with water-based coolants and antifreeze mixtures
- Maximum Flow Rate: 150 L/min
- Response Time: < 5 seconds to reach full flow
- Pressure Rating: 2.5 bar (maximum operating pressure)
- Mounting Hole Size: 10mm diameter for secure fitting
- Flow Direction: Bi-directional for flexible installation
- Pressure Drop: 0.3 bar at 100 L/min flow rate
